Guests live-it up at the Windhoek Beer experience at the Dbn July

THE #100Real #WindhoekBeer Experience at the Hollywoodbets Durban July, held at the iconic Greyville Racecourse, was a resounding success, delighting attendees with an unforgettable day of fun and celebration.

Guests at the event were treated to a premium experience, showcasing the authentic taste and quality of Windhoek Beer. From the moment they arrived, attendees were immersed in the world of #100Real, experiencing firsthand what sets Windhoek Beer apart from the rest.

The Hollywoodbets Durban July provided the perfect backdrop for the #100Real #WindhoekBeer experience, with its vibrant atmosphere and high-energy festivities.

Attendees enjoyed live music, delicious food pairings, and, of course, plenty of refreshing Windhoek Beer throughout the day.

“We are thrilled to have been part of the Hollywoodbets Durban July and to bring the #100Real #WindhoekBeer Experience to attendees,” said Bontu Mulaudzi, Senior Brand Manager for Windhoek Beer. “It was a fantastic day filled with great company, amazing entertainment, and, most importantly, the true taste of Windhoek Beer.”

(Fiesta time. Guests enjoying themselves at the event).

The event not only celebrated the rich heritage and brewing tradition of Windhoek Beer but also highlighted the brand’s commitment to authenticity and quality.

Attendees left with a deeper appreciation for what it means to enjoy a truly #100Real beer experience.
